Why Mustard-Enhanced Béchamel Sauce Deserves a Place in Your Kitchen

The Origins of Béchamel Sauce

Béchamel, often called a « mother sauce, » has been a staple in French cuisine since the 17th century. Traditionally made with butter, flour, and milk, this creamy base is versatile enough to be the foundation for countless recipes.

Why Add Mustard to Béchamel Sauce?

The addition of mustard elevates béchamel from a neutral base to a bold, flavorful accompaniment. The tangy, slightly spicy notes of mustard balance the sauce’s richness, making it a standout feature in dishes like casseroles, gratins, and even seafood recipes.

Ingredients for Mustard-Enhanced Béchamel Sauce

To create this flavorful sauce, you’ll need a few pantry staples and some quality mustard.

Table of Ingredients

IngredientQuantityNotes
Unsalted butter2 tbspCreates the roux base.
All-purpose flour2 tbspThickens the sauce.
Whole milk2 cupsWarmed for a smooth consistency.
Dijon mustard2 tbspTangy and smooth for balanced flavor.
Ground mustard1 tspOptional, for extra kick.
SaltTo tasteEnhances the sauce’s flavors.
White pepperTo tasteOptional, for a subtle spice.

These ingredients come together in just a few simple steps to create a sauce that’s both rich and nuanced.


Step-by-Step Guide to Making Mustard-Enhanced Béchamel Sauce

Step 1: Preparing the Roux

The roux forms the foundation of your sauce:

  1. Melt the butter in a saucepan over medium heat.
  2. Once melted, add the flour and whisk continuously for 2–3 minutes. The mixture should turn a light golden color, which indicates the flour is cooked and won’t leave a raw taste.

Step 2: Adding the Milk

  • Gradually pour the warmed milk into the roux while whisking. This step prevents lumps from forming and ensures a silky texture.
  • Continue to whisk until the sauce thickens and coats the back of a spoon.

Step 3: Incorporating the Mustard

  • Stir in Dijon mustard and ground mustard. The Dijon provides a creamy tang, while the ground mustard adds a hint of spice.
  • Taste and adjust the seasoning with salt and white pepper.

Step 4: Adjusting the Consistency

  • If the sauce feels too thick, add a splash of milk and whisk until the desired consistency is achieved.
  • For a thicker sauce, let it simmer for an additional 1–2 minutes.

Step 5: Serving and Storing

Serve immediately for the best flavor. If you have leftovers, store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. Reheat gently over low heat, adding a splash of milk to restore its creamy texture.


Culinary Uses for Mustard-Enhanced Béchamel Sauce

Perfect Pairings

This sauce shines in a variety of dishes:

  • Pasta Bakes: Toss with penne or rigatoni, then bake with cheese for a rich casserole.
  • Vegetable Gratins: Pour over roasted vegetables like cauliflower or broccoli, then bake until golden.
  • Roasted Meats: Drizzle over roasted chicken, pork chops, or beef for a sophisticated touch.
  • Seafood: Pair with baked salmon or pan-seared scallops for an elegant meal.

Creative Twists

If you’re feeling adventurous, try these variations:

  • Cheesy Mustard Sauce: Add grated Gruyère or Parmesan for extra depth.
  • Herbed Mustard Sauce: Mix in fresh herbs like thyme or parsley for added aroma.
  • Spicy Mustard Sauce: Incorporate a pinch of cayenne or chili flakes for a fiery kick.

Tips for Perfecting Your Mustard-Enhanced Béchamel Sauce

Achieving the Right Consistency

  • Warm your milk before adding it to the roux. Cold milk can cause lumps.
  • Whisk continuously to create a smooth, velvety texture.

Balancing Flavors

  • Adjust the amount of mustard based on your taste preferences. For a bolder flavor, increase the Dijon mustard.
  • Use freshly ground white pepper to add a subtle heat that complements the mustard.

Making It Ahead

  • This sauce can be made in advance and stored in the refrigerator. Reheat gently over low heat and whisk to revive its creamy consistency.

Frequently Asked Questions About Mustard-Enhanced Béchamel Sauce

What Kind of Mustard Works Best for This Sauce?

Dijon mustard is ideal because of its creamy texture and balanced tanginess. For a more textured finish, consider adding whole-grain mustard.

Can I Make a Dairy-Free Version of This Sauce?

Absolutely! Substitute plant-based butter and milk (such as almond or oat milk) to create a dairy-free alternative.

What Dishes Pair Well with Mustard-Enhanced Béchamel Sauce?

This sauce is incredibly versatile. It pairs beautifully with pasta bakes, roasted vegetables, meats, and seafood like grilled salmon or shrimp.

How Do I Store Leftover Sauce?

Store the sauce in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. Reheat gently over low heat, whisking in a splash of milk to restore its creaminess.
